What Are Built-In Electric Ovens?
Built-in electric ovens are integrated ovens uk cooking units designed to be set up straight into kitchen cabinets or walls. Unlike standard freestanding ovens, built-in models offer a seamless appearance, adding to the total style of the kitchen area. They come geared up with numerous cooking functions, advanced technology, and energy-efficient features.

Kinds Of Built-In Electric Ovens
Built-in electric ovens come in various styles to meet diverse cooking requirements and kitchen designs. Here are the most typical types:
Single Ovens: Ideal for smaller kitchens, single ovens provide ample cooking space for daily meals without taking up excessive space.
Double Ovens: For passionate cooks or households that delight in hosting dinner parties, double ovens provide the ability to prepare numerous dishes at different temperature levels at the same time.
Wall Ovens: Wall ovens are mounted at eye level, making them easily available while removing the requirement to bend down. They typically can be found build in oven single or double configurations.
Combination Ovens: These versatile appliances combine conventional oven cooking with microwave performance, permitting much faster cooking times while maintaining food flavor and texture.
Steam Ovens: Designed for health-conscious cooks, steam ovens utilize steam to prepare food, maintaining moisture and nutrients. They are perfect for veggies, fish, and rice meals.
Benefits of Built-In Electric Ovens
Built-in electric ovens provide numerous advantages for house owners wanting to enhance their cooking experience. Some of the benefits consist of:
Aesthetic Appeal: Their streamlined design permits greater design versatility, fitting perfectly into kitchen cabinets and developing a polished appearance.
Area Efficiency: Built In Electric Ovens-in ovens save important flooring area, making them an excellent option for compact cooking areas.
Enhanced Functionality: Many built-in electric ovens incorporate the current cooking innovations, such as convection cooking, smart controls, and multiple cooking modes.
Easy Accessibility: Models installed at eye level are easier to access, lowering pressure while examining or getting rid of food.
Increased Home Value: Installing a top quality built-in electric oven can improve the resale worth of a home due to its contemporary and premium features.
Setup Considerations
While built-in electric ovens offer many benefits, proper installation is important to ensure they operate optimally. Below are key considerations to keep in mind:
Cabinet Size: Ensure that the cabinetry where the oven will be installed is sized properly. Many built-in inbuilt ovens come with specific measurements that should be stuck to throughout installation.
Electrical Requirements: Built-in electric ovens require a dedicated electrical supply. Property owners must consult a certified electrical expert to guarantee that the electrical wiring fulfills the required specs.
Ventilation: Unlike gas ovens, built in electric ovens electric ovens typically do not require venting, built In electric ovens but sufficient air flow is essential to prevent overheating.
Placement: Consider the oven's positioning worrying kitchen workflow. It ought to be easily available while thinking about clearances from other kitchen appliances.
Installation Steps
- Procedure the cabinet area to make sure the oven fits.
- Guarantee the electrical supply is all set.
- Thoroughly place the oven within its designated cabinet.
- Secure it according to manufacturer instructions.
- Connect to power and test its performance.
Upkeep Tips for Built-In Electric Ovens
To extend the life of a built-in electric oven and ensure its trusted efficiency, carry out these maintenance tips:
Regular Cleaning: Wipe spills and stains after each usage. Use appropriate cleaners, ideally gentle, to avoid harming the interior surface areas.
Examine Seals: Inspect the door seals for fractures or damage, and replace them if essential to preserve performance.
Adjust Temperature: Over time, ovens may lose precision. Use an oven thermometer to confirm temperature level readings and recalibrate if required.
Yearly Professional Service: Schedule a professional inspection and maintenance service at least once a year for comprehensive checks and repair work.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What size built-in electric oven do I need?
The size of the oven need to depend upon your kitchen design and cooking needs. Requirement wall ovens generally range from 24 to 30 inches in width.
2. Can I set up a built-in electric oven myself?
While some homeowners may have the skills to install their oven, it is usually recommended to work with an expert to make sure appropriate setup and compliance with security standards.
3. What features should I look for in a built-in electric oven?
Think about features like convection cooking, self-cleaning options, wise technology, and several cooking modes to enhance your culinary experience.
4. Just how much does a built-in electric oven cost?
Prices range substantially based on brand name, functions, and size. A fundamental design might start around ₤ 500, while high-end alternatives can exceed ₤ 3,000.
5. Are built-in electric ovens energy-efficient?
The majority of modern electric ovens come equipped with energy-efficient technologies, assisting to decrease energy usage while maintaining cooking efficiency.
